Ep 203AP 203: Why You Are SOOOOOO Exhausted + How to Change That || with Dr. Saundra Dalton-Smith
Seven types of rest?! Yep. But don't worry, you're likely not lacking in each of those areas. And actually, if you can see where your bucket needs filling and focus on that area then you will feel real restoration. Our guest actually has a rest quiz you can take to determine those areas! Today's episode looks at why you are so exhausted and how to change that. Dr. Saundra Dalton-Smith is a wife, mother, physician, speaker, and author. As an internal medicine doctor she began to notice that her patients were complaining of exhaustion despite sleeping 8 hours a night. She thoroughly explains this phenomenon in the interview, but essentially there are different areas of rest you need and different ways to restore a lacking area. You will totally relate to Dr. Dalton-Smith's own story of lying on the floor in her foyer, flanked by her young children, feeling at a loss. She offers perspective on the way her life looked, versus how it felt to her. Making the changes to recover your life (her book's tagline) and restore yourself will be hard but is doable. Ep 183AP 183: Why Overloading is the Key to Growth || with Heather Fuller
If you're an accomplished athlete, maybe you've heard of this topic. If you're not really an athlete (like me!) this still applies to you. Ready for a sort of cheesy analogy? You are an athlete of growth, and me and our guests are your progress cheerleaders! Today you're going to learn why overloading is the key to growth. Heather Fuller is a personal trainer who really advocates for wellness in all realms. She runs Happier Than Skinny with her sisters, an online platform sharing physical wellness tips with mindful messages behind them. The overload principle is best explained by Heather's marathon training analogy she gives in this episode. In super short summary it is pushing yourself in order to improve, or grow. This may seem only relevant to sport athletes, but reflect on how you can apply it to areas of your life. Where are you looking to change, perhaps you need a challenge. Where have you become too comfortable, would slight discomfort propel you forward? And before you tune in, rest assured we also talk about the important of rest! There is a takeaway in this episode for each of us that are just trying to become our best selves, with Heather's reminder "You are meant to be you."
